儿童学习编程具有多方面的好处,不仅能够提升他们的技术技能,还能在认知、情感和社交等多个层面带来积极的影响。以下是一些主要益处:
1. 提升逻辑思维能力
编程要求孩子理解因果关系,逐步解决问题。这种思维方式有助于提高他们的逻辑思维能力,使他们在面对复杂问题时能够有条理地分析和解决。
2. 增强创造力
编程是一种创造性的活动,孩子们可以通过编写代码来实现自己的想法,创造出互动的故事、游戏和动画。这不仅能激发他们的创造力,还能让他们体验到从无到有创造事物的成就感。
3. 改善注意力和专注力
编程需要高度的注意力和专注力,孩子们必须集中精力理解问题并找到解决方案。通过编程训练,孩子们可以逐渐提高自己的注意力和专注力。
4. 培养耐心和毅力
编程过程中难免会遇到错误和挫折,孩子们需要学会耐心调试代码,不断尝试直到问题解决。这个过程能够培养他们的耐心和毅力,使他们在面对困难时不轻易放弃。
5. 提高数学和科学技能
编程与数学和科学紧密相关,涉及到算法、逻辑推理、数据分析等概念。通过编程,孩子们可以在实际应用中加深对这些学科的理解,提高相关技能。
6. 增强自信心
当孩子们成功完成一个编程项目或解决一个难题时,他们会获得巨大的满足感和成就感。这种积极的反馈有助于增强他们的自信心,鼓励他们在其他领域也勇于尝试和挑战。
7. 促进团队合作
许多编程项目需要团队合作才能完成,孩子们在合作过程中可以学习如何与他人沟通、协作,共同解决问题。这有助于培养他们的团队精神和社交能力。
8. 为未来职业打下基础
随着科技的快速发展,编程技能在未来职业中将变得越来越重要。早期接触编程可以为孩子们打开通往科技、工程、设计等领域的大门,为他们的职业生涯打下坚实的基础。
9. 培养计算思维
计算思维是一种解决问题的方法论,强调分解问题、模式识别、抽象化和算法设计。编程是培养计算思维的有效途径之一,有助于孩子们更好地理解和应用这种思维方式。
10. 适应未来社会
在数字化时代,编程已经成为一项基本技能。掌握编程技能可以帮助孩子们更好地适应未来的社会需求,无论是在学习、工作还是日常生活中都能受益匪浅。 综上所述,儿童学习编程不仅能够提升他们的技术能力,还能在多个方面促进他们的全面发展。因此,家长和教育者应该鼓励孩子们尽早接触编程,为他们的未来成长和发展打下坚实的基础。
编程要求孩子理解因果关系,逐步解决问题。这种思维方式有助于提高他们的逻辑思维能力,使他们在面对复杂问题时能够有条理地分析和解决。
2. 增强创造力
编程是一种创造性的活动,孩子们可以通过编写代码来实现自己的想法,创造出互动的故事、游戏和动画。这不仅能激发他们的创造力,还能让他们体验到从无到有创造事物的成就感。
3. 改善注意力和专注力
编程需要高度的注意力和专注力,孩子们必须集中精力理解问题并找到解决方案。通过编程训练,孩子们可以逐渐提高自己的注意力和专注力。
4. 培养耐心和毅力
编程过程中难免会遇到错误和挫折,孩子们需要学会耐心调试代码,不断尝试直到问题解决。这个过程能够培养他们的耐心和毅力,使他们在面对困难时不轻易放弃。
5. 提高数学和科学技能
编程与数学和科学紧密相关,涉及到算法、逻辑推理、数据分析等概念。通过编程,孩子们可以在实际应用中加深对这些学科的理解,提高相关技能。
6. 增强自信心
当孩子们成功完成一个编程项目或解决一个难题时,他们会获得巨大的满足感和成就感。这种积极的反馈有助于增强他们的自信心,鼓励他们在其他领域也勇于尝试和挑战。
7. 促进团队合作
许多编程项目需要团队合作才能完成,孩子们在合作过程中可以学习如何与他人沟通、协作,共同解决问题。这有助于培养他们的团队精神和社交能力。
8. 为未来职业打下基础
随着科技的快速发展,编程技能在未来职业中将变得越来越重要。早期接触编程可以为孩子们打开通往科技、工程、设计等领域的大门,为他们的职业生涯打下坚实的基础。
9. 培养计算思维
计算思维是一种解决问题的方法论,强调分解问题、模式识别、抽象化和算法设计。编程是培养计算思维的有效途径之一,有助于孩子们更好地理解和应用这种思维方式。
10. 适应未来社会
在数字化时代,编程已经成为一项基本技能。掌握编程技能可以帮助孩子们更好地适应未来的社会需求,无论是在学习、工作还是日常生活中都能受益匪浅。 综上所述,儿童学习编程不仅能够提升他们的技术能力,还能在多个方面促进他们的全面发展。因此,家长和教育者应该鼓励孩子们尽早接触编程,为他们的未来成长和发展打下坚实的基础。